[ Explanation of Estimated Tsunami Height ]
Higher estimated tsunami height causes more serious damage.
over 10 m   Huge tsunami will hit and catastrophic damage will occur.
                 Wooden buildings will be completely destroyed and/or
                 washed away, and people will be caught in a current due
                 to the tsunami.
       10 m   Huge tsunami will hit and serious damage will occur.
                 Wooden buildings will be completely destroyed and/or
                 washed away, and people will be caught in a current due
                 to the tsunami.
         5 m   Tsunami will hit and serious damage will occur. Wooden
                 buildings will be completely destroyed and/or washed
                 away, and people will be caught in a current due to the
                 tsunami.
         3 m   Tsunami will hit and damage will occur in low-lying areas.
                 Wooden buildings will be flooded and people will be
                 caught in a current due to the tsunami.
         1 m   People will be caught in a strong current in the sea. Fish
                 farming facilities will be washed away and small vessels
                 will capsize.

Although there may be slight sea-level changes in coastal regions other than the above, no tsunami damage is expected in those coastal regions.

Earthquake Information
Occurred at 02:10 JST 26 Oct 2013
Region name FUKUSHIMA-KEN OKI
Latitude37.2N
Longitude144.6E
Depth about 10 km
Magnitude 7.1
